Katsu Midori, a belt sushi shop that doesn't just have sushi.🍣

Who likes to eat Japanese food?

Like sushi, raw fish.

Katsu Midori is recommended as another option.

Private to be a good shop. The menu is quite varied.

Compared to the sushi shop together.

Because a typical sushi shop only focuses on sushi menus.

There are a few soups and fries on the menu.

But Katzumidori is not like that.

There are several menus in the store.

People who don't like to eat rice menus like me have other things to eat.

In the store, there is a Sashimi menu in the form of a blue plate, 140 baht.

Got a big four-piece tuna. The fish was impressive.

It's not just fish, shrimp, shellfish, sashimi.

Grill eels like long pieces, so there are

People who don't like to eat raw have a burn menu, boiled, fried.

(Haven't ordered fried and boiled items yet)

There are also salmon salmon.

Importantly, the drink menu is complete.

Both air water. Japanese-style alcohol.

I feel like it's darker than Isakaya's. 😆

In summary, it is a good fresh fish shop. Eat and want to go again.

A variety of menus, so a lot of people

If going 1-2 people recommend sitting in a bar, will be quick
